Career Resource Centre

resource3.jpg Opportunities Career Services Career Resource Centre is an excellent place to do work search or career research. The Career Resource Centre operates on a drop-in basis and staff are available to assist you with your career exploration and work search needs.

The Career Resource Centre includes:
  • Job board with recent openings from local employers and the HRDC Job Bank, plus newspaper classified help wanted ads
  • Daily newspapers:Vancouver, Victoria, and local
  • Extensive college and university calendars
  • Resources for career exploration
  • Books and videos on job search, career planning, and entrepreneurship
  • Community, Vancouver Island, and other provincial directories
  • Computers for Internet access (job search and career research), word processing,Please Understand Me (personality assessment), BRIDGES (a career exploration program), and tutorials in typing and Wordperfect
  • Long distance phone service (work search or career research)

Interview Skills

Do you find job interviews intimidating? Need to brush up on your interview skills? Opportunities Career Services can help you practice interview techniques so you are better prepared for the real thing.

Opportunities Career Services offers a one day workshop in Interview Skills.

  • We have books and videotapes on interview techniques
  • We can help you prepare for typical interview questions
  • We also do interview practice and videotaping
